Oscar Protocol Specification: Family 0x0013, Subtype 0x0009

This can be used to modify either the name or additional data for any items that are already in your server-stored information. It is most commonly used after adding or removing a buddy: you should either add or remove the buddy ID# from the type 0x00c9 TLV in the additional data of the parent group, and then send this SNAC containing the modified data.

Source: Client

LengthDescription
2 bytesFamily (0x0013)
2 bytesSubtype (0x0009)
2 bytesFlags
4 bytesSnac Request ID. Note: The second 2 bytes of this is always x0009, though, it does not seem to be important.
A series of items
